It takes us 5 – 10mins to get ready to launch, and even less to pack up again afterwards. Powered paragliding (ppg) is the most incredible way to fly!
It’s a James-bond like, amazing way to paraglide. Foot launching from the ground, or by trike. Tandem flights on a PPG mean we can takeoff and fly nearly anytime and from a lot of great places. We launch from open fields and beaches around Cape Town and land softly, making this an exceptionally dynamic and versatile form of paragliding. When the wind is absolutely perfect (10 – 15km/hr), the pilot simply pulls up the glider (like a kite coming up gently above our heads) and we don’t even need to take a step. As the pilot gives the beautiful baby on a little juice, we just get lifted like a helicopter taking off!
Where free-flying is restricted by the wind and thermals, with PPG, we can “power” ourselves skywards! We often climb really high and then switch off the motor, experiencing what it’s like to feel the “free-flying, glider” sensation before landing. We even thermal on our motors. We can sometimes even re-start the motor in flight. Our latest paramotors have electric starts – easy!
“Low and slow” they call paramotoring. We literally fly so low over the beaches like Bloubergstrand that we can drag our feet through the sand – an amazing feeling! Having seagulls flying next to you and whale watching in falsebay is out of this world! Dolphins, seals and sharks are regularly seen by us in this phenomenal, cabin-free state-of the art aircraft. The 2 stroke engine’s thrust powers the propeller to help us gain speed, and then gain height. Typically 80 -210cc engines, but also 4 stroke and electric paramotors now also exist. We can cover huge distances the help of any wind and/or thermal activity. The world’s longest single ppg flight is over 1100km in length. Straight line distance….on 1 flight!
Once the bug has bitten, we offer you a training course. Simple, safe and quick. Within 2 weeks (full time) you can be licensed (35 flights under supervision). Expect to lay out R50 000 to R100 000 for a course and a full rig (Wing, motor and radio).
To fly a Paramotor is a dream. It’s the least expensive, easiest-to-learn powered aircraft that exists. It offers an incredible flying experience with optional aerobatics for the brave!
